  Tropical peat
 
Tropical peats have been neglected! Their environmental functions are recently recognized, particularly as carbon storage. By formation, the origin of tropical peats are from forests, which could be mangrove, kerangas dan freshwater forests.

Indonesia has approximately 16-20 million Ha of tropical peats, which are located in Borneo, Sumatra and Papua. It is estimated that 1.6 m Ha of tropical peats in the West Kalimantan Province. Photographs on these tropical peats could be downloaded at
